Publisher's Synopsis

A Scholar's Day Dream, Sonnets And Other Poems is a collection of poetry written by Hill Alsager Hay and first published in 1870. The book is divided into three sections, with the first section containing a long narrative poem titled ""A Scholar's Day Dream"". The poem tells the story of a scholar who falls asleep while studying and dreams of a utopian society where knowledge and learning are valued above all else. The second section of the book contains a series of sonnets, each exploring themes of love, nature, and mortality. The final section of the book includes a variety of other poems, including ballads, odes, and elegies. Throughout the collection, Hay's writing is characterized by its lyrical beauty and its exploration of complex philosophical ideas.
